Vamos
Hi,
I've got an impression that vamos is used instead of vayamos in expressions like let's [go]. With other verbs the subjunctive is used always (Retratemos ahora al tío Lucas). Is it some kind of exception? Last edited by Tyrn; February 28, 2023 at 06:23 AM. |

It's perfectly proper imperative grammar, but you'll mostly find it relegated to literary works.
![]() In everyday speech, it isn't common to use vayamos (and the pronominal form vayámonos) in the imperative («con finalidad (o intención) exhortativa»). In older times, vamos and vámonos were the imperative forms and these are still favored hoy en día. Here's what the DPD has to say. Quote:
